哈希游戏,真相还是谎言?哈希游戏是骗人的么
本文目录导读:
好,用户让我写一篇关于“哈希游戏是骗人的么”的文章,先写标题,再写内容,内容不少于2530字,我需要理解用户的需求,看起来用户可能对哈希游戏有疑问,想知道它们是否可靠。 方面,我需要吸引人,同时明确主题,可能用“哈希游戏:真相还是谎言?”这样的标题,既直接又引发思考。
接下来是文章内容,我得先解释哈希游戏是什么,然后分析它们的原理,接着讨论它们的可靠性,最后给出结论,这样结构清晰,读者容易理解。
在解释哈希游戏时,要提到哈希函数的特性,比如确定性、不可逆性,以及它们如何被用于加密,讨论哈希游戏的常见类型,比如单次哈希、多哈希等,说明它们的原理和应用场景。
分析可靠性时,要指出哈希函数的抗碰撞特性,以及现代哈希算法的安全性,说明哈希游戏在实际应用中的安全性,也要提到哈希游戏的潜在风险,比如被恶意利用,以及防止被欺骗的方法。
结论部分要总结哈希游戏的可信度,强调在正确使用和理解下,哈希游戏是可靠的,但需要谨慎对待。
在写作过程中,要注意语言通俗易懂,避免过于技术化,让读者能够轻松理解,确保内容逻辑清晰,层次分明,达到2530字的要求。
我需要组织这些思路,确保每个部分都有足够的细节和例子,使文章内容丰富且有说服力,可能还需要引用一些实际案例,增强文章的可信度。
这篇文章需要全面分析哈希游戏的各个方面,帮助读者理解其本质和可靠性,从而做出明智的判断。
在当今数字时代,哈希游戏(Hashing Game)似乎已经成为一种流行的文化现象,无论是社交媒体、游戏社区,还是区块链技术,哈希游戏都频繁地出现在人们的视野中,人们常说“哈希游戏是骗人的”,但这种说法背后到底隐藏着什么?哈希游戏到底能不能骗人?这些问题值得我们深入探讨。
哈希游戏的原理与本质
哈希游戏的核心在于哈希函数(Hash Function),哈希函数是一种数学函数,它能够将一个任意长度的输入数据,通过某种算法处理后,生成一个固定长度的输出,通常用十六进制表示,这个输出被称为哈希值、哈希码或摘要。
哈希函数有几个关键特性:确定性、高效性、抗碰撞性和不可逆性,确定性意味着相同的输入总是会生成相同的哈希值;高效性意味着哈希函数的计算速度快,适合大规模数据处理;抗碰撞性意味着不同的输入数据生成的哈希值应该不同,除非存在人为或恶意的攻击;不可逆性意味着从哈希值无法推导出原始输入数据。
基于这些特性,哈希函数被广泛应用于密码学、数据 integrity、数据存储和传输等领域,在区块链技术中,哈希函数被用来生成区块的哈希值,确保数据的完整性和安全性。
哈希游戏的常见类型与应用场景
哈希游戏的形式多种多样,但它们都基于哈希函数的基本原理,以下是一些常见的哈希游戏类型:
-
单次哈希游戏:这类游戏通常要求玩家输入一段文字,系统会自动计算其哈希值并进行比对,如果哈希值匹配,玩家获胜,这种游戏简单易懂,常用于教学和演示。
-
多哈希游戏:这类游戏要求玩家在多个输入之间建立哈希关系,玩家需要输入一段文字,系统生成多个相关联的哈希值,玩家需要根据提示找到正确的哈希值。
-
哈希碰撞游戏:这类游戏利用哈希函数的抗碰撞特性,设计出看似不可能的任务,玩家需要找到两个不同的输入,其哈希值相同,虽然理论上哈希函数具有抗碰撞性,但在某些特殊情况下,通过精心设计的输入,可以实现哈希碰撞。
-
哈希链游戏:这类游戏基于哈希链(Hash Chain)技术,玩家需要在链中找到特定的哈希值,这种游戏常用于测试哈希函数的安全性和稳定性。
哈希游戏的可靠性与安全性分析
哈希游戏的可靠性直接关系到哈希函数的安全性,如果哈希函数存在漏洞,那么相应的哈希游戏就可能被欺骗或破解,分析哈希游戏的可靠性,实际上是在探讨哈希函数的安全性。
-
抗碰撞性的实现:哈希函数的抗碰撞性是其安全性的重要保障,现代的哈希函数,如SHA-256、SHA-3,经过了多年的测试和验证,被认为具有极强的抗碰撞性,理论上,随着计算能力的提高,任何哈希函数都存在被攻击的可能性,哈希游戏的安全性需要依赖于哈希函数的抗碰撞性。
-
哈希链的稳定性:哈希链游戏依赖于哈希链的稳定性,如果哈希函数在计算链中出现错误,整个链就会出错,哈希链游戏的安全性也依赖于哈希函数的正确性和稳定性。
-
哈希碰撞攻击的可能性:尽管哈希函数具有抗碰撞性,但在某些特殊情况下,通过精心设计的输入,可以实现哈希碰撞,这种攻击方式在密码学中被称为哈希碰撞攻击,如果哈希游戏利用了哈希碰撞攻击,那么游戏就可能被欺骗。
哈希游戏的欺骗性与防范措施
既然哈希游戏可能存在欺骗性,那么如何防范这种欺骗性呢?以下是一些常见的防范措施:
-
提高哈希函数的安全性:通过采用更先进的哈希函数,如SHA-3,可以提高哈希游戏的安全性,定期更新和修复哈希函数的漏洞,也是防范哈希游戏欺骗性的关键。
-
增加哈希游戏的复杂性:通过设计复杂的哈希游戏规则,可以增加游戏的难度,使玩家难以通过简单的手段实现哈希碰撞或破解哈希链。
-
利用多哈希游戏:多哈希游戏通过多个哈希值的比对,增加了游戏的复杂性和安全性,这种游戏形式比单次哈希游戏更难被欺骗。
-
加强玩家的教育:通过教育玩家哈希函数的安全性和抗碰撞性,可以提高玩家的防范意识,减少哈希游戏被欺骗的可能性。
哈希游戏在现实中的应用与意义
尽管哈希游戏可能被欺骗,但它们在现实中有重要的应用价值。
-
数据完整性验证:哈希函数被广泛用于验证数据的完整性,通过计算数据的哈希值,可以快速检测数据是否被篡改或损坏。
-
密码学安全:哈希函数在密码学中被用于生成密码哈希值,保护用户密码的安全性,用户密码通常不会直接存储,而是存储其哈希值,这样即使密码被泄露,也无法通过哈希值还原出原始密码。
-
去中心化系统:哈希函数在去中心化系统中被用于验证交易的 authenticity 和 integrity,在区块链技术中,哈希函数被用于生成区块的哈希值,确保交易的不可篡改性和可追溯性。
-
人工智能与大数据:哈希函数在人工智能和大数据分析中被用于数据分类、相似性搜索等场景,通过哈希函数的高效性和确定性,可以提高数据处理的效率。
哈希游戏是骗人的么?
哈希游戏的欺骗性主要依赖于哈希函数的安全性,如果哈希函数存在漏洞,那么相应的哈希游戏就可能被欺骗,现代的哈希函数,如SHA-256、SHA-3,经过了严格的测试和验证,被认为具有极强的安全性,从这个意义上说,哈希游戏是不可欺骗的。
哈希游戏的安全性依赖于哈希函数的安全性,也依赖于游戏的设计者是否遵循了正确的设计原则,如果哈希游戏被设计得不合理,或者哈希函数被攻击,那么游戏就可能被欺骗,哈希游戏的可靠性需要通过正确的设计和严格的测试来保证。
哈希游戏是可信的,但它的可信度依赖于哈希函数的安全性和游戏的设计,只要哈希函数的安全性得到保障,游戏的设计遵循正确的原则,那么哈希游戏就无法被欺骗。
哈希游戏,真相还是谎言?哈希游戏是骗人的么,




发表评论